Simply Solar Illinois - An Overview
The Definitive Guide for Simply Solar IllinoisTable of ContentsThe smart Trick of Simply Solar Illinois That Nobody is Talking AboutSimply Solar Illinois Can Be Fun For EveryoneSee This Report on Simply Solar IllinoisSimply Solar Illinois Fundamentals ExplainedAbout Simply Solar IllinoisThe negative aspects of solar power are coming to be less as t